Definition
- 1Berceau ou couvert fait de ceps de vigne entrelacés et soutenus par du treillage, des perches ou des barreaux de fer.
- 2Cep de vigne qui monte contre une muraille ou contre un arbre (culture dite « en hautain » ou « sur hautain » dans ce dernier cas).
